Sieving, Magnetic Separation

Sieving. A sieve is a shallow vessel having small holes at its bottom. An iron mesh can also be used as a sieve in some cases. The method of separating a mixture by using sieve is called Sieving. Sieving is used to separate those solid mixtures which have components of different sizes. The mixtures having components of different sizes is put in ...

Magbeads 101: A guide to choosing and using magnetic beads

Magnetic separation uses a magnetic field to separate micrometer-sized paramagnetic particles from a suspension. In molecular biology, magnetic beads provide a simple and reliable method of purifying various types of biomolecule, including genomic DNA, plasmids, mitochondrial DNA, RNA, and proteins.

Magnetic Separation | Magnetic Sorting

This cell separation technique utilizes the potential to label cell surface markers with magnetic bead–tagged antibodies and the ability of a magnetic field to migrate the labeled particles from a distance. 1 This controlled migration by a magnetic force (magnetophoresis) is invaluable in separating heterogeneous cell populations and is the basis for magnetic …

Magnetic Separation: Recovery of Saleable Iron and Steel From …

Also, the scrap industry uses magnetic separation to produce clean iron and steel metal scrap. Magnetic separators are used with the more than 100 automobile shredders throughout the country and more recently have been installed at municipal solid waste shredding installations (1). Drum Separator

Figure 9.2 shows a permanent magnetic drum separator, which consists mainly of a permanent magnet system, a rotating drum, a separating chute, a feed tank, and a flushing pipe.For magnetite separation, the magnetic field intensity on the surface of the drum is between 0.1 and 0.4 T. What is Magnetic Separation? | Glossary | Resource Center

The development of ceramic materials made it possible for permanent magnets to be used for separation. By the end of the 1970s, magnetic separation went through another development with the introduction of three different forms of separation becoming popular: overhead magnets, magnetic pulleys, and the magnetic drum.
